My NFL mock draft

Here’s a look at my mock first round of the 2008 NFL Draft to be held Saturday and Sunday in New York City.

1. Miami – Jake Long, OL, Michigan
2. St. Louis – Chris Long, DE, Virginia
3. Atlanta – Matt Ryan, QB, BC
4. Oakland – Glenn Dorsey, OT, LSU
5. Kansas City – Brandon Albert, OG, Virginia
6. NY Jets – Darren McFadden, RB, Arkansas
7. New England – Dominique Rodger-Cromartie, CB, Tenn. State
8. Baltimore - Vernon Gholston, DE, Ohio State
9. Cincinnati – Sedrick Ellis, DT, USC
10. New Orleans – Aqib Talib, CB, Kansas
11. Buffalo – Devin Thomas, WR, Mich. St.
12. Denver – Jeff Otah, OT, Pitt.
13. Carolina – Derrick Harvey, DE, Florida
14. Chicago – Rashard Mendenhall, RB, Illinois
15. Detroit – Ryan Clady, OT, Boise State
16. Arizona – Mike Jenkins, CB, South Florida
17. Kansas City (From Minnesota) – Leodis McKelvin, CB, Troy
18. Houston – Chris Williams, OT, Vandy
19. Philadelphia – Malcolm Kelly, WR, Oklahoma
20. Tampa Bay – Limas Sweed, WR, Texas
21. Washington – Keith Rivers, OLB, USC
22. Dallas – Felix Jones, RB, Arkansas
23. Pittsburgh – Gosder Cherilus, OT, BC
24. Tennessee – DeSean Jackson, WR, Cal
25. Seattle – Jonathan Stewart, RB, Oregon
26. Jacksonville – Phillip Merling, DE, Clemson
27. San Diego – Sam Baker, OT, USC
28. Dallas – James Hardy, WR, Indiana
29. San Francisco – Jerod Mayo, OLB, Tenn.
30. Green Bay – Brandon Flowers, CB, VT
31. NY Giants – Kenny Phillips, S, Miami
